    Can you please share some information about your application?  Is reverse current needed due to the input power being disconnected, or because a higher voltage is applied to the output?

    Either way, there are two different ways to enable reverse current blocking.  The simplest is to pull the ON pin low.  This disables the load switch and enables the reverse current blocking.  The other way is to apply a voltage differential across the load switch, and this can be done when the load switch is enabled or disabled.  For this to work, a higher voltage needs to be applied on VOUT than on VIN.  Once the load switch detects this voltage difference, the load switch is automatically disabled and reverse current blocking is active.
